forked from qt-creator/qt-creator
Filter virtual folders out again for simplified project tree.
Broke with e8ee898864
Change-Id: I0e4cc8506580a2cf1884c96c3e7baffd5614d2b1
Reviewed-by: Daniel Teske <daniel.teske@nokia.com>
This commit is contained in:
@@ -544,7 +544,7 @@ bool FlatModel::filter(Node *node) const
|
|||||||
} else if (ProjectNode *projectNode = qobject_cast<ProjectNode*>(node)) {
|
} else if (ProjectNode *projectNode = qobject_cast<ProjectNode*>(node)) {
|
||||||
if (m_filterProjects && projectNode->parentFolderNode() != m_rootNode)
|
if (m_filterProjects && projectNode->parentFolderNode() != m_rootNode)
|
||||||
isHidden = !projectNode->hasBuildTargets();
|
isHidden = !projectNode->hasBuildTargets();
|
||||||
} else if (node->nodeType() == FolderNodeType) {
|
} else if (node->nodeType() == FolderNodeType || node->nodeType() == VirtualFolderNodeType) {
|
||||||
if (m_filterProjects)
|
if (m_filterProjects)
|
||||||
isHidden = true;
|
isHidden = true;
|
||||||
} else if (FileNode *fileNode = qobject_cast<FileNode*>(node)) {
|
} else if (FileNode *fileNode = qobject_cast<FileNode*>(node)) {
|
||||||
|
Reference in New Issue
Block a user